MFI fuel pump Orings

Can anyone tell me the sizes of the 3 Orings needed to rebuild my MFI front fuel pump?

Wel,l only had 1 pump to take apart and measure the o-rings. Only got the 2 pump plate o-rings which are 36mm OD x 30mm ID and 2mm thick. The 2 are the same size. Pump is so rusted I can't get to the 3rd o-ring, Sorry.
